개발 ON
  • [Raspberry Pi 5] 라즈베리파이5 Docker 설치
    2024년 09월 11일 22시 41분 38초에 업로드 된 글입니다.
    작성자: 이주여이

    1. Docker GPG Key 추가

    jy@raspberrypi:~ $ curl -fsSL https://download.docker.com/linux/debian/gpg |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g

     

    2. Docker 저장소 설정

    jy@raspberrypi:~ $ echo "deb [arch=arm64] https://download.docker.com/linux/debian $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null

     

    나는 라즈베리파이에 도커를 설치하는 것이기 때문에 arm64로 설치해야 한다. 각자 ARM 아키텍처에 맞는 저장소를 설정하도록하자.

     

    그냥 컴퓨터에서 설치하는거라면 arm64 가 아닌 amd64 를 설치해주면 될 것이다. 나는 도커를 설치하는 라즈베리파이가 arm64이기 때문에 arm64로 설치하는 것이다.

    3. 패키지 목록 업데이트

    jy@raspberrypi:~ $ sudo apt-get update

     

    저장소 추가 후 패키지 관리자를 업데이트해주지 않으면 추가된 저장소가 있는지 없는지 모를테니 업데이트 해주자.

    4. Docker 설치

    jy@raspberrypi:~ $ sudo apt-get install docker-ce docker-ce-cli containerd.io

     

    스페이스바 한 번씩 띄워서 여러 개 적으면 여러 개 설치도 가능하다.

     

    • docker-ce - 도커의 핵심 소프트웨어로 컨테이너를 통해 애플리케이션을 격리된 환경에서 실행할 수 있게 도와준다.
    • docker-ce-cli - 도커를 조작할 수 있는 명령어가 담긴 도구라고 생각하자. docker run , docker build
    • containerd.io - 컨테이너 실행과 관리를 담당하는 런타임이다.

    5. Docker 버전 확인

    jy@raspberrypi:~ $ docker -v

     

     

    제대로 설치된 것을 확인할 수 있다.

     

    댓글